Autumn Term 2025
Term Starts - Wednesday 03 September 2025
Half Term - Monday 27 October to Friday 31 October 2025
Term Ends - Friday 19 December 2025
Spring Term 2026
Term Starts - Wednesday 7th January 2026
Half Term - Monday 16 February to Friday 20 February 2026
Term Ends - Friday 27 March 2026
Summer Term 2026
Term Starts - Monday 13 April 2026
Half Term - Monday 25 May to Friday 29 May
Term Ends - Friday 17 July 2026
Autumn Term 2026
Term Starts - Wednesday 02 September 2026
Half Term - Monday 26 October to Friday 30 October 2026
Term Ends - Friday 18 December 2026
Spring Term 2027
Term Starts - Tuesday 5th January 2027
Half Term - Monday 15 February to Friday 19 February 2027
Term Ends - Thursday 25th March 2027
Summer Term 2027
Term Starts - Monday 12th April 2027
Half Term - Monday 31 May to Friday 04 June 2027
Term Ends - Friday 16 July 2027